calculate capacity of jaw crusher?

Jaw crushers, actually all crushers, are sized by the volume of material that can pass through the crusher nominally at the closed side setting (the minimum opening). This also depends on the top size of the feed.

AMIT 135: Lesson 5 Crushing – Mining Mill Operator Training

Jaw Crushers Impact Crushers; Typical rules for primary crusher selection: Rule 1: Always use a jaw crusher if you can due to lower costs. Rule 2: For low capacity applications, use jaw crusher and hydraulic hammer for oversize. Rule 3: For high capacities, use jaw crusher with big intake openings.

How Does a Jaw Crusher Work? A Simple Guide

There are mainly two types of jaw crushers: the single toggle and the double toggle (or Blake crusher). The single-toggle jaw crusher features a moving jaw suspended on the eccentric shaft. It's known for its efficiency in crushing but tends to be more susceptible to wear because of the high motion of the jaw.

Specifying a Jaw Crusher – Three Simple Rules to Size By

Industry standards commonly dictate that the ideal reduction ratio of a jaw crusher should be 6-to-1. Rule #3: Define tonnage goals. The desired production capacity, or tonnage-per-hour required directly correlates to the width of the crusher and the closed-side setting.

McLanahan | How To Size A Jaw Crusher

A Jaw Crusher is sized so that the maximum feed size is 80% of the gape and width openings. The gape is the measurement between the two jaw dies, while the width is the measurement between the two side plates. For …

Jaw Crusher Working Principle

The jaw crusher discharge opening is the distance from the valley between corrugations on one jaw to the top of the mating corrugation on the other jaw.
